What does a part-time computer repair technician do?

A part-time computer repair technician diagnoses and fixes hardware and software issues in computers and related devices, often working flexible hours or on an as-needed basis. Typical duties include troubleshooting problems, replacing faulty components, installing updates, and providing technical support to customers. They may work for repair shops, IT service companies, or as independent contractors. This role requires strong problem-solving skills and up-to-date technical knowledge. Part-time technicians often balance their schedules with other jobs or educational commitments.

What is the difference between Part Time Computer Repair vs Part Time IT Support?

AspectPart Time Computer RepairPart Time IT Support
CertificationsCompTIA A+, Cisco CCNA (optional)CompTIA A+, Network+ (optional)
Work EnvironmentRepair shops, client homes, retail storesOffices, remote support, client sites
Employer & IndustryElectronics retailers, repair centersIT service providers, corporate IT departments
Common Search IntentFixing hardware/software issues, diagnosticsNetwork setup, troubleshooting, user support

Part Time Computer Repair focuses on diagnosing and fixing hardware and software issues in computers, often in repair shops or client locations. Part Time IT Support involves assisting users with network, software, and hardware problems, typically within organizations or remotely. While both roles require similar certifications and work environments, their primary tasks differ, with computer repair emphasizing hardware fixes and IT support focusing on user assistance and network management.

How do part-time computer repair technicians typically manage their workload and prioritize service requests?

Part-time computer repair technicians often juggle multiple service requests, so effective time management and prioritization are key. Many employers use ticketing systems to assign and track repair tasks based on urgency, such as prioritizing critical system failures over routine maintenance. Technicians may collaborate with full-time staff to ensure seamless customer service and are often responsible for clear communication regarding repair timelines and updates. Flexibility and strong organizational skills help part-time technicians handle peak periods and varying work schedules efficiently.

Job description

STS Line Maintenance is hiring A&P Mechanics in Phoenix, Arizona. We are looking for highly motivated aircraft maintenance professionals to help grow our line maintenance station in Phoenix and take their professional experience to the next level.
The A&P Maintenance Technician supports the daily maintenance operations of our customers and helps ensure an outstanding experience by providing top-level service. This role is ideal for licensed A&P Mechanics with line maintenance experience, strong troubleshooting skills, and the ability to work on commercial aircraft in a fast-paced aviation maintenance environment.
Position Summary
STS Line Maintenance is one of the largest line maintenance support providers in the United States. We provide quality, reliable aircraft line maintenance and servicing throughout an extensive rapid-response, nationwide network.
This position reports directly to the Station Manager and Lead Aircraft Maintenance Technicians. The A&P Mechanic works in close partnership with field airlines, flight crews, and Aircraft Maintenance Controllers to ensure aircraft are maintained safely, efficiently, and in accordance with all applicable standards.
Job Responsibilities & Duties
  • Report directly to the Station Manager and Lead Aircraft Maintenance Technicians
  • Work closely with field airlines, flight crews, and Aircraft Maintenance Controllers
  • Ensure aircraft are maintained to airworthiness standards prescribed by applicable regulations, airworthiness directives, company policies, and best practices
  • Inspect, test, troubleshoot, adjust, and repair transport category aircraft airframes and engines using hand tools and test equipment
  • Maintain the highest level of quality and integrity
  • Adjust, repair, or replace defective components based on analysis of test results
  • Follow maintenance manuals, schematics, handbooks, and other technical documentation
  • Use precision instruments and equipment to measure parts for wear and repair or replace as required
  • Work outdoors and in inclement weather as required
  • Perform work on 737, 767, A320, and 787 aircraft
  • Perform other duties as deemed necessary

Qualifications & Requirements
  • Must hold a current and valid FAA Airframe and Powerplant License with no history of infractions
  • Recent A&P experience on turbine-powered aircraft considered a plus
  • Must own a set of standard line maintenance tools
  • Calibrated and specialty tooling will be provided
  • Self-motivated with a positive attitude
  • Able to perform with minimal supervision
  • With or without accommodations, must be able to work standing
  • Must be able to climb ladders and stairs
  • Must be able to lift 50 lbs.
  • Must be able to pass a background check
  • Must be able to pass drug and alcohol testing
  • Must be able to obtain Customs and Border Patrol clearance
  • Must have basic to mid-level computer and organizational skills
  • Experience working under an FAA-approved Part 145 Repair Station or Part 135 experience is highly desired
  • Inspection Authorization License is a plus
  • Must be able to read and interpret aircraft maintenance manuals and specifications to determine feasibility and method of repairing or replacing malfunctioning or damaged components
  • Ability to troubleshoot and repair systems on aircraft airframes and engines with little supervision
  • Aircraft systems experience should include electrical, mechanical, and hydraulic systems
  • Versatility and flexibility are important, as the schedule could include days, nights, weekends, and holidays
  • Superior customer focus, communication skills, and work ethic with a commitment to excellence
